Examples of Hedging Plan in a sentence
At all times during the Covenant Relief Period, the Company will comply with the Hedging Plan as in effect on the Effective Date.
The Company will comply with the Hedging Plan, as such plan may be amended from time to time with the approval of the Company’s board of directors (whether by amendment of such plan or the hedging policy adopted by the Company’s board of directors) and in a manner consistent with prudent management of risk related to volatility in prices of Petroleum Substances.
The Commodity Hedging Plan, attached to a certificate of an Authorized Officer of the Borrower certifying that the Commodity Hedging Plan is true, complete, and accurate in all material respects as of the date thereof.
The Borrower may, from time to time, amend such Commodity Hedging Plan; provided that any material changes thereto shall require the prior written approval of the Administrative Agent, not to be unreasonably withheld.
The Commodity Hedging Plan shall be structured to mitigate the Borrower’s exposure to commodity spot prices and associated margin volatility with respect to the Project.
Following approval, the Commodity Hedging Plan shall be attached hereto as Schedule 8.15.
The Borrowers shall have delivered to OPIC a Foreign Exchange Hedging Plan specific to the Borrowers.
At all times during the Covenant Relief Period, the Borrower will comply with the Hedging Plan as in effect on the First Amendment Date.
